Before you update your Samsung Galaxy Note10+ to Android 13 Tiramisu, it’s important to back up all your critical data. This will ensure you don’t lose any important files if something goes wrong during the update process. Here are some of the ways you can back up your data:

  • Use Samsung Smart Switch to backup data to a computer or other device. This app allows you to transfer your contacts, messages, photos, and other files to a different device or to a computer.
  • Use Google Drive to backup files to the cloud. You can use this app to store files such as documents, photos, and videos in the cloud, which you can access from any device with an internet connection.
  • Manually backup your important files to a USB drive or an external hard disk. This can be especially useful if you have a large amount of data to backup.

It’s essential that you take care when backing up your data, as this process can take a significant amount of time, depending on how much you need to backup. Additionally, it’s important to make sure that your backup is successful before you begin the update process. One way to ensure this is to verify that your backup files are accessible and readable.

How do I backup files on my Samsung Smart Switch?

To backup files on your Samsung device using Smart Switch, follow these steps:

1. Download and install Smart Switch on your PC or Mac from the Samsung website or through the app store.

2. Connect your Samsung device to your computer via USB cable.

3. Launch Smart Switch on your computer and select “Backup” from the options.

4. Select the data you want to backup (such as contacts, messages, photos, etc.)

5. Choose the location on your computer where you want to save the backup files.

6. Click “Backup” and wait for the process to complete.

7. Once the backup is completed, disconnect your Samsung device from your computer.

Note: Smart Switch also has an option to backup your data to Samsung Cloud, if you prefer cloud storage over local storage.

Update Samsung Galaxy Note10+ To Android 13 Tiramisu

Once you have backed up your data, you can start the process of updating your Samsung Galaxy Note10+ to Android 13 Tiramisu. Here are the steps you need to follow:

  • Make sure your device is connected to a stable Wi-Fi network.
  • Go to Settings > Software update.
  • Tap Download and install.
  • Wait for your device to check for updates.
  • If an update is available, tap Download and install.
  • Wait for the software to download (this may take several minutes).
  • When the download is complete, tap Install now to install the software.
  • Wait for your device to restart and complete the installation process.

It’s important to note that the download and installation process may take some time, depending on your internet speed and the size of the update. You should also make sure your device has enough battery life to complete the process, or connect it to a power source during the download and installation.

If you encounter any issues during the download or installation process, try clearing the cache on your device or restarting it. In some cases, you may need to restore your device to its factory settings and then attempt the update again. If you’re still having problems, it’s recommended that you contact Samsung support for assistance.

Troubleshooting

While updating your Samsung Galaxy Note10+ to Android 13 Tiramisu is relatively straightforward, there can be issues that arise during the process. Here are some solutions to common issues that you may encounter:

  • Bricking your device: This can happen if the update process is interrupted or if there’s a problem with the software. If your device is “bricked,” it won’t turn on or respond to any commands. To fix this issue, you’ll need to restore your device to its factory settings. You can find more information on how to do this on the Samsung website.
  • Error messages: If you receive an error message during the update process, try restarting your device and checking your internet connection. You may also want to clear the cache on your device to remove any temporary files that could be causing the issue.
  • Slow download speeds: If your download speed is slow, you may want to try pausing and restarting the download or connecting to a different Wi-Fi network. You can also try clearing the cache on your device to free up space for the download.

If you’ve tried all of these options and are still experiencing problems, it’s recommended that you contact Samsung support for assistance. They can provide more in-depth troubleshooting and may be able to offer a solution that isn’t listed here.
